Automotive metrology, or the science of measurement within the automotive industry, plays a crucial role in ensuring the accuracy, reliability, and safety of vehicles. One of the key aspects of automotive metrology is automotive calibration standards, which are essential for maintaining consistency and precision in measurements across various processes and equipment.
Calibration standards in the automotive industry are used to calibrate measuring instruments and equipment to ensure that they provide accurate and reliable measurements. These standards are established by organizations such as the International Organization for Standardization (ISO) and the Society of Automotive Engineers (SAE) to ensure uniformity and consistency in measurement practices.
There are various types of automotive calibration standards used in the industry, including length standards, force standards, temperature standards, and pressure standards. These standards are used in a wide range of applications, from calibrating engine performance testing equipment to ensuring the accuracy of safety systems such as airbags and braking systems.
Maintaining and adhering to automotive calibration standards is essential for automotive manufacturers, as it allows them to produce vehicles that meet stringent quality and safety requirements. Inaccurate measurements can lead to faulty components, unreliable performance, and safety hazards for both drivers and passengers.
In conclusion, automotive calibration standards are vital for ensuring the accuracy and reliability of measurements in the automotive industry. By following established standards and best practices, automotive manufacturers can uphold high levels of quality, safety, and performance in their vehicles.
